熱線電話:13121318867

登錄
首頁大數據時代在 LAMP 或 LNMP 架構中,MySQL 的定位到底是怎樣的?
在 LAMP 或 LNMP 架構中,MySQL 的定位到底是怎樣的?
2023-04-26
收藏

LAMP和LNMP架構是兩種常用的Web應用程序架構。它們都包含了四個主要組件:Web服務器、應用程序服務器、數據庫和操作系統。MySQL是一種關系型數據庫管理系統,它在這些架構中扮演了重要的角色。在本文中,我們將探討MySQL在LAMP和LNMP架構中的定位。

LAMP架構

LAMP指的是Linux、Apache、MySQL和PHP/Python/Perl。在LAMP架構中,MySQL是其中之一的組件。MySQL作為關系型數據庫管理系統,為Web應用程序提供了一個可靠的數據存儲解決方案。通過使用SQL語言,開發人員可以使用MySQL來創建、讀取、更新和刪除數據。

因為MySQL是開源軟件,所以在LAMP架構中廣泛使用。與其他商業數據庫相比,MySQL具有更高的性能和更低的成本。MySQL的開放源代碼模式也使得開發人員可以自定義和優化其配置,以滿足特定需求。此外,MySQL還提供了大量的工具和庫,使得開發人員可以更容易地集成它們到Web應用程序中。

MySQL在LAMP架構中的定位是為Web應用程序提供一個高效、可靠的數據存儲解決方案。通過使用MySQL,開發人員可以輕松地構建復雜的Web應用程序,從而為用戶提供更好的體驗。

LNMP架構

LNMP指的是Linux、Nginx、MySQL和PHP/Python/Perl。與LAMP架構類似,MySQL在LNMP架構中也起著重要作用。與Apache不同,Nginx是Web服務器,它具有更好的性能和更低的資源占用率。MySQL在LNMP架構中扮演的角色與在LAMP架構中相似,主要是作為數據存儲解決方案的一部分。

MySQL在LNMP架構中的定位與在LAMP架構中類似,都是為Web應用程序提供一個高效、可靠的數據存儲解決方案。因為Nginx具有更好的性能和更低的資源占用率,所以MySQL在LNMP架構中可以更快地處理大量的數據請求。這使得開發人員可以構建更高效的Web應用程序,提高系統的響應速度和性能。

總結

MySQL是LAMP和LNMP架構中重要的組件之一。它作為關系型數據庫管理系統,在Web應用程序中扮演了關鍵的角色。MySQL的優點包括高性能、低成本、可自定義配置和開放源代碼模式。在LAMP和LNMP架構中,MySQL的定位都是為Web應用程序提供一個高效、可靠的數據存儲解決方案,以提高系統的響應速度和性能。

數據分析咨詢請掃描二維碼

若不方便掃碼,搜微信號:CDAshujufenxi

數據分析師資訊
更多

OK
客服在線
立即咨詢
日韩人妻系列无码专区视频,先锋高清无码,无码免费视欧非,国精产品一区一区三区无码
客服在線
立即咨詢